Bellinger's On-Base Percentage: A Crucial Shield for Judge
A high on-base percentage (OBP) is paramount in protecting a power hitter like Aaron Judge. When a hitter consistently reaches base, it forces opposing pitchers to be more cautious, throwing more strikes and increasing the chances of runners being on base when Judge comes to bat. Bellinger, throughout his career, has demonstrated a strong ability to get on base. His potential to maintain a respectable OBP in the Yankees' lineup is a significant asset. This translates directly into increased run production for the team. A high OBP contributes significantly to lineup protection by:
- Forcing pitchers to throw more strikes: A hitter with a high OBP makes pitchers less likely to gamble with pitches outside the strike zone.
- Creating more opportunities for Judge with runners on base: More runners on base mean more RBI opportunities for Judge, amplifying his impact on the game.
- Reducing the pressure on Judge: Bellinger's ability to get on base lessens the burden on Judge to single-handedly carry the offense. This prevents pitchers from solely focusing on pitching Judge away.
Bellinger's Power Potential: A Diversionary Threat
While Bellinger's OBP is vital, his power potential offers another layer of protection for Judge. His past performance showcases a hitter capable of launching home runs, keeping opposing pitchers on their toes. The mere threat of a Bellinger home run forces adjustments in pitching strategy, creating opportunities for Judge. This diversionary tactic can manifest in several ways:
- Pitchers pitching around Bellinger: Fearful of giving Bellinger a good pitch to hit, pitchers might be more inclined to walk him or throw him less-than-ideal pitches, leading to more favorable counts for Judge.
- Keeping the opposition honest: Bellinger’s power hitting adds another dimension to the Yankees’ offensive approach, preventing opposing teams from overly focusing on Judge.
- Offensive balance: Bellinger’s power hitting creates a more balanced offensive lineup, making it much harder for opposing teams to predict and counter the Yankees’ batting strategy.
Strategic Lineup Placement: Maximizing Bellinger's Impact
The strategic placement of Bellinger in the Yankees' batting order is critical to maximizing his protective effect on Judge. Hitting directly in front of or behind Judge offers distinct advantages. Placing him ahead of Judge creates a high-OBP threat, ensuring runners are on base when Judge bats. Alternatively, batting him behind Judge could force pitchers to pitch carefully to both hitters, potentially leading to more walks or hittable pitches.
